Isolation of Leptospira biflexa from bovine urine
Leptospirosis is a major disease of most mammals caused by pathogenic leptospires from the Leptospira interrogans group which currently consists of 19 serogroups and more than 200 serovars. Saprophytic leptospires are just as numerous and are classified in Leptospira biflexa (Bergey, 1984)
